[0025] The technical solutions of the present invention will be further described below in conjunction with the embodiments shown in the accompanying drawings.
[0026] The jet-assisted modulated laser low-damage processing carbon fiber composite material system of the present invention includes a laser 1 controlled by a central platform 13, a laser-focused jet-assisted cutting unit, and a workpiece running unit.
[0027] The workpiece running unit includes a three-axis movable workbench 2, on which a sawtooth frame 11 and a clamp 12 are arranged, and the clamp 12 is clamped and fixed on the workbench 2 by a carbon fiber composite material 10, such as figure 1 shown.
[0028] The laser focused jet assisted cutting unit is located above the workbench 2, including a focusing device and a jet auxiliary device:
